I to would be interested in the address for the toner refills tia Regards Bob dl5012 wrote: >Hi Kevin, > >I buy mine from someone in Canada. He lists toner refills and >remanufactured drums on eBay. IIRC, the toner refills are US$5 + US$5 >for shipping. Comes in an oversized bottle with a funnel and >instructions. He says you should be able to refill each cartridge >twice. Once you get the hang of removing the filler plug, it's pretty >easy (could be messy if you're not careful and I think the toner is >bad for you). > >If you're interested, I can email you his address. > >The Optra E and Optra E+ seem to share the same toner cartridges and >drums.
